Visa Validity and Processing 

The standard processing time of Cyprus visa from India is around 10 to 15 working days. Apart from this, it also varies on the type of visa and it can be longer during busy periods and if documents are incomplete. The validity of a Cyprus visa also depends on the type of visa. For example, if you are applying for a single entry visa then you can stay up to 90 days. Apart from this, travellers with multiple entry visa can stay in Cyprus up to 180 days.

Best Time To Visit Cyprus  

After knowing the Cyprus visa requirements for Indians and before applying for a Cyprus visa from India. It is essential to book your international tour package and plan your trip in favourable months.  Additionally, you can try scheduling your trip during shoulder or off-season if you want to get the greatest prices on your Cyprus tour packages.

  • Peak Season: June to September (32°C to 35°C).

  • Shoulder Season:  May to early June or September to October (24°C to 28°C).

  • Off Season: October to April (12°C-17°C).

Q. Can I use a Schengen visa to enter Cyprus?

Schengen visa does not allow entry into Cyprus as this country is not a part of Schengen area. You can only enter Cyprus with a valid visa and to get it you need to fulfil Cyprus visa requirements for Indians.

Q. What is the standard processing time for a Cyprus visa for Indians?

A short-stay Cyprus visa for Indians normally takes 10 to 15 working days to process, though this might vary according on the type of visa, the amount of applications, and how thorough the application is. Processing times for long-term visas, such as work or student visas, are longer and can take up to 45 days for a work visa and up to 30 days for a student visa.

Q. Can I apply for a multiple-entry Cyprus visa valid for several years?

Yes, you can apply for a Cyprus visa that allows repeated entries and is valid for a number of years, up to five years for specific individuals and purposes like regular travel or business.

Q. Is comprehensive travel insurance mandatory for a Cyprus visa application?

Yes, Indian nationals applying for a Cyprus visa must have comprehensive travel insurance with a minimum coverage of €30,000 as it is one of the major Cyprus visa requirements for Indians. This is because the insurance must cover the full length of the desired stay and include provisions for emergency medical expenditures and repatriation.

Q. What happens if I overstay my Cyprus visa?

You risk fines, deportation, and a prohibition on returning to Cyprus if you overstay your visa. Overstaying is a severe infraction that might harm your prospects of obtaining a visa in the future for Cyprus and possibly other nations, particularly if those nations exchange immigration data.
